LED Clock with Anti-Ligature Design

In demanding settings, safety is paramount. A standard clock might not suffice when threat of ligature is present. ,Consequently a specialized LED clock with an anti-ligature design emerges as a crucial solution. This type of clock is specifically engineered to eliminate the risk of materials being used for injury. The configuration features robust materials and strategically placed parts, making it highly difficult to detach parts for harmful purposes.

  • Features of an anti-ligature LED clock include:
  • Sturdy construction materials.
  • Concealed mounting points.
  • Secure components.
  • Reduced access to terminals.

These characteristics work together to create a safe and reliable timekeeping solution in settings where safety is of utmost priority.

Safeguarding Patients: Innovative Anti-Ligature Clock Options

In healthcare settings, ensuring patient safety is paramount. One crucial aspect lies in the elimination of potential ligature hazards. Clocks, often found in patient rooms, can pose a risk if they contain conventional mounting hardware that could be used for self-harm. To address this issue, innovative anti-ligature clock solutions have emerged. These designs feature robust mounting mechanisms that prevent the removal of the clock face or hands, thereby minimizing the risk of ligature-related incidents.

Anti-ligature clocks are fabricated from durable materials and incorporate unique features to enhance patient safety. They may include tamper-resistant designs, hidden mounting hardware, and non-protruding surfaces. By implementing these safety measures, healthcare facilities can create a more secure environment for patients.{
